How to fill out describing acids and bases

How to fill out describing acids and bases:
01
Start by gathering information about acids and bases. Research their definitions, properties, and examples. This will help you have a comprehensive understanding of the topic.
02
Begin with an introduction about acids and bases. Provide a concise definition and briefly explain their importance in chemistry.
03
Describe the properties of acids. Discuss their characteristics, such as sour taste and the ability to corrode metals. Mention examples of common acids like hydrochloric acid and citric acid.
04
Move on to describing the properties of bases. Highlight their bitter taste and slippery feel. Provide examples of bases, such as sodium hydroxide and ammonia.
05
Discuss the pH scale and its relevance to acids and bases. Explain how the scale ranges from 0 to 14, with 7 being neutral, values below 7 indicating acidity, and values above 7 indicating alkalinity.
06
Explain the importance of understanding acids and bases in various contexts, such as everyday life, industry, and environmental impact. Discuss how knowledge of acids and bases can be applied to areas like cleaning products, agriculture, and medicine.
07
Address safety precautions when dealing with acids and bases. Emphasize the importance of wearing protective equipment, handling them with caution, and proper disposal methods.
